Ingredients Youโ€™ll Need

This recipe uses simple yet essential ingredients that bring out the best taste, texture, and color in your tofu scramble breakfast sandwiches. Each component plays a role in building a layered, flavorful experience.

  • Firm Tofu: The protein base for your scramble, providing a hearty texture that holds spices well.
  • Turmeric Powder: Adds a beautiful golden color and subtle earthiness, mimicking scrambled eggs.
  • Nutritional Yeast: Offers a cheesy, savory flavor while boosting vitamin B12 content.
  • Onion and Garlic: Enhance the aroma and depth of flavor with aromatic savory notes.
  • Spinach or Kale: Fresh greens that introduce color and a vitamin boost.
  • Tomato Slices: Juicy and tangy, balancing the richness of tofu.
  • Whole Wheat English Muffins or Bread: A wholesome, slightly crunchy base to hold your scramble.
  • Olive Oil or Vegan Butter: For sautรฉing, adding richness and ensuring a non-sticky texture.
  • Salt and Pepper: To taste, bringing all flavors together perfectly.

Variations for Tofu Scramble Breakfast Sandwiches

One of the best parts about tofu scramble breakfast sandwiches is how easy they are to customize. Depending on your pantry, dietary needs, or flavor cravings, here are some delicious twists you can try.

  • Mexican Style: Add cumin, paprika, and diced jalapeรฑos along with salsa for a spicy kick.
  • Mediterranean Twist: Incorporate olives, sun-dried tomatoes, and fresh basil for a savory punch.
  • Avocado Boost: Top the sandwich with creamy avocado slices for healthy fats and extra creaminess.
  • Gluten-Free: Use gluten-free bread or wraps to keep it allergy-friendly without compromising taste.
  • Cheesy Flavor: Mix in vegan cheese shreds or cashew cheese sauce for a melty, indulgent touch.

How to Make Tofu Scramble Breakfast Sandwiches

Step 1: Prepare the Tofu

Start by draining and pressing firm tofu to remove excess water. Crumble it into a bowl using your hands or a fork until it resembles scrambled eggs in texture.

Step 2: Sautรฉ Aromatics

Heat a little olive oil in a pan over medium heat and sautรฉ finely chopped onion and garlic for 2-3 minutes until fragrant and translucent.

Step 3: Cook the Tofu Scramble

Add the crumbled tofu to the pan along with turmeric, nutritional yeast, salt, and pepper. Stir well and cook for 5-7 minutes, allowing the tofu to absorb the flavors and develop a slightly golden hue.

Step 4: Add Greens

Mix in fresh spinach or kale and cook until wilted, about 2 more minutes. This adds color, nutrients, and a fresh flavor lift to the scramble.

Step 5: Assemble the Sandwich

Toast your whole wheat English muffin or bread, layer with the tofu scramble, and top with fresh tomato slices and any additional toppings you like.

Pro Tips for Making Tofu Scramble Breakfast Sandwiches

  • Press Your Tofu Well: Remove as much moisture as possible to improve texture and flavor absorption.
  • Cook Low and Slow: Use medium heat to allow the scramble to dry out slightly and develop more flavor.
  • Season Generously: Tofu is bland by itself, so donโ€™t be shy with spices and seasoning.
  • Fresh Vegetables Matter: Crisp lettuce, ripe tomatoes, and fresh herbs can really elevate your sandwich.
  • Use Nutritional Yeast: Itโ€™s a game changer for adding a cheesy, umami flavor without dairy.

Make Ahead and Storage

Storing Leftovers

Keep any leftover tofu scramble in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days, ready to pop into your sandwiches or salads.

Freezing

To freeze, place the cooked scramble in a freezer-safe container; it holds well for up to 2 months, making for convenient meal prep.

Reheating

Reheat gently on the stovetop or in the microwave, adding a splash of water or oil to prevent drying out and to revive the scrambleโ€™s fluffy texture.

FAQs

Can I use soft tofu instead of firm tofu?

Firm tofu is best because it holds its shape and provides the right texture for scrambling, while soft tofu can turn too mushy.

Is nutritional yeast necessary?

While optional, nutritional yeast adds a delightful cheesy flavor and extra nutrients; without it, the scramble may taste milder.

Can I make these sandwiches gluten-free?

Absolutely, just swap out the bread or English muffin for a gluten-free alternative that suits your diet.

How spicy can I make these sandwiches?

As spicy as you like! Add chili flakes, hot sauce, or diced jalapeรฑos during cooking or as a topping for a fiery kick.

Are Tofu Scramble Breakfast Sandwiches suitable for meal prep?

Yes, they hold up well for meal prep; simply store the scramble and bread separately to keep everything fresh.

Tofu Scramble Breakfast Sandwiches

Tofu Scramble Breakfast Sandwiches

5 Stars 4 Stars 3 Stars 2 Stars 1 Star No reviews
  • Author: Maria
  • Prep Time: 10 minutes
  • Cook Time: 15 minutes
  • Total Time: 25 minutes
  • Yield: 2 sandwiches 1x
  • Category: Breakfast
  • Method: Sautรฉing and Toasting
  • Cuisine: Vegan
  • Diet: Vegan, Gluten Free (if gluten-free bread used)

Description

These Tofu Scramble Breakfast Sandwiches are a delicious, protein-packed vegan breakfast option combining fluffy tofu scramble with fresh veggies and whole wheat bread. Easy to make and highly customizable, they provide a wholesome, flavorful start to your day, perfect for busy mornings or relaxed brunches.


Ingredients

Units Scale

Main Ingredients

  • 200g firm tofu
  • 1/2 teaspoon turmeric powder
  • 2 tablespoons nutritional yeast
  • 1/4 cup finely chopped onion
  • 1 clove garlic, minced
  • 1 cup fresh spinach or kale, chopped
  • 2 slices tomato
  • 2 whole wheat English muffins or slices of whole wheat bread
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il or vegan butter
  • Salt, to taste
  • Black pepper, to taste

Instructions

  1. Prepare the Tofu: Drain and press the firm tofu to remove excess water. Crumble it into a bowl using your hands or a fork until it resembles scrambled eggs in texture.
  2. Sautรฉ Aromatics: Heat olive oil in a pan over medium heat and sautรฉ finely chopped onion and minced garlic for 2-3 minutes until fragrant and translucent.
  3. Cook the Tofu Scramble: Add the crumbled tofu into the pan along with turmeric powder, nutritional yeast, salt, and pepper. Stir well and cook for 5-7 minutes, allowing the tofu to absorb flavors and develop a slightly golden color.
  4. Add Greens: Mix in fresh spinach or kale and cook until wilted, about 2 more minutes to add color, nutrients, and fresh flavor.
  5. Assemble the Sandwich: Toast the whole wheat English muffins or bread. Layer with the tofu scramble and top with fresh tomato slices and any additional optional toppings you like (such as avocado or vegan cheese).

Notes

  • Press your tofu well to remove as much moisture as possible for improved texture and flavor absorption.
  • Cook on medium heat to allow the scramble to dry out slightly and develop better flavor.
  • Season generously with spices and salt as tofu is bland on its own.
  • Use fresh vegetables like lettuce, ripe tomatoes, and herbs to elevate the sandwich.
  • Nutritional yeast adds a cheesy umami flavor without dairy and enhances vitamin B12 content.

Nutrition

  • Serving Size: 1 sandwich
  • Calories: 280
  • Sugar: 3g
  • Sodium: 350mg
  • Fat: 14g
  • Saturated Fat: 2g
  • Unsaturated Fat: 12g
  • Trans Fat: 0g
  • Carbohydrates: 25g
  • Fiber: 5g
  • Protein: 18g
  • Cholesterol: 0mg
